Output 668590bc7b996b176f175965f1f1a7bae303b6643f3dbc3e1a784c6a8e29e66a:0

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 54b55bde630759c611621ca32cb7807a5f8f117e4b32172d673a80867ee73867
address
bc1p2j64hhnrqavuvytzrj3jeduq0f0c7yt7fvepwtt882qgvlh88pnsx46tkv
transaction
668590bc7b996b176f175965f1f1a7bae303b6643f3dbc3e1a784c6a8e29e66a
spent
true